Fred E. King, 57
NORTH ADAMS, Mass. — Fred Edward King, 57, of 117 Furnace St. died Wednesday, Nov. 3, 2003, in the North Adams Regional Hospital emergency room.
Born in North Adams on Dec. 8, 1945, son of Frederick E. and Ruth Sweeney King, he attended schools in North Adams, including Drury High School.
Mr. King was a firefighter with the North Adams Fire Department from 1967 until his retirement in 1990.
He enjoyed fishing and woodworking, was a fan of the Boston Red Sox and collected baseball cards.
His wife, the former Patricia Belanger, died Nov. 17, 2001.
He leaves two daughters, Theresa L. Cooper of North Adams and Brooke A. King of Lanesborough; a son, Raymond E. King of Adams; two brothers, Joseph King of Williamstown and Ronald King of Adams; three sisters, Beverly Cloutier, Ruth Adams and Evelyn Ritcher, all of North Adams; a granddaughter, Karissa A. Weeden of North Adams, and nieces and nephews.
A sister, Shirley Gardner, is deceased.
